What is a frontend developer?

Frontend Developers are professionals who design and build the user-facing parts of websites and web applications. They use technologies like HTML, CSS, and JavaScript to create interactive and visually appealing interfaces that users interact with directly in their browsers. Frontend Developers work closely with designers and backend developers to ensure a seamless and responsive user experience across different devices and platforms. Their role often includes optimizing website performance, ensuring accessibility, and maintaining code quality.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a frontend develop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Frontend Developer, you need a solid grasp of H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and modern frameworks like React or Angular,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ems (e.g., Git), responsive design tools, and web performance optimization techniques is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and strong problem-solving abilities help you build intuitive, user-friendly interfaces and collaborate effectively with design and backend teams. These skills and qualities are crucial for delivering high-quality, interactive web applications that meet user and business needs.

How do frontend developers collaborate with designers and backend teams during a project?

Frontend Developers regularly work closely with UX/UI designers to ensure that visual elements are accurately translated into interactive web pages and applications. They also coordinate with backend developers to integrate APIs and manage data flow between the server and the user interface. Regular meetings, code reviews, and collaborative tools like version control systems help streamline communication and maintain consistency across the project. This teamwork is essential to deliver a cohesive and high-performing end product.

What is the difference between Frontend Developer vs Web Designer?

AspectFrontend DeveloperWeb Designer
Primary FocusBuilding and coding website interfaces using HTML, CSS, JavaScriptDesigning visual layout, user experience, and aesthetics
Skills & CertificationsHTML, CSS, JavaScript, frameworks, coding skillsDesign tools (Photoshop, Sketch), UX/UI principles
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with developers and backend teams in tech settingsWorks with clients, marketing teams, and creative departments
Industry UsageWeb development companies, tech firms, startupsDesign agencies, marketing firms, freelance projects

While both roles contribute to website creation, a Frontend Developer focuses on coding and implementing interactive features, whereas a Web Designer emphasizes visual design and user experience. Understanding these differences helps in choosing the right career path or job search focus.

Job description

We are seeking a Senior Frontend Engineer to join our core team. In this role, you'll take ownership of designing and building the user-facing components of our AI-native cloud platform. You'll architect scalable, high-performance web interfaces that make complex cybersecurity capabilities intuitive and accessible.
As our systems become increasingly AI-driven, a key part of your work will be building interfaces that make these intelligent systems explainable and trustworthy. You'll help users understand how AI decisions are made - turning model outputs and security insights into clear, actionable, and transparent experiences.
As a senior member of the team, you'll shape our frontend architecture, mentor other engineers, and collaborate closely with design and product to deliver exceptional, insight-driven user experiences.
Responsibilities
  • Architect and implement sophisticated, performant web interfaces for our AI-native cloud platform.
  • Drive frontend technical direction, selecting modern frameworks, libraries, and tools to ensure scalability, maintainability, and performance.
  • Collaborate closely with product, design, and backend teams to translate complex cybersecurity use cases into intuitive, user-centered experiences.
  • Define and uphold best practices in coding standards, testing, and frontend architecture.
  • Optimize performance across browsers and devices, ensuring accessibility and responsiveness.
  • Contribute to long-term engineering strategy.
  • Provide expert technical feedback on UX designs and feature requirements.
Requirements
  • 7+ years of professional frontend engineering experience, with a proven track record of building and scaling production-grade web applications.
  • Deep expertise in React (or similar modern frameworks such as Vue or Angular) and strong proficiency in JavaScript and TypeScript.
  • Strong experience with frontend architecture, APIs and performance optimization.
  • Familiarity with cloud-based environments and integration with backend APIs and services.
  • Comfortable working with AI Coding tools such as Cursor.
  • Demonstrated experience with UI/UX best practices, responsive design, and accessibility standards.
  • Ability to make sound technical decisions in a rapidly-changing environment and communicate trade-offs effectively.
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or a related field (or equivalent practical experience).
  • A collaborative, proactive mindset with excellent problem-solving and communication skills.
